Transaction 3d1201782c9695daf8c32bcde7a6055ab62c77cee781d31edddcc59999f06821
1 Input
1 Output
-
3d1201782c9695daf8c32bcde7a6055ab62c77cee781d31edddcc59999f06821:0
- value
- 516329
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 71e3a8bef02d8ea5bbdfc94a1765a66f117e26db O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BPC5iLwkXWGa1XNZYU6VaBKGQC6xcXBND